package encoding
import (
"bytes"
"testing"
)
type tsMessage struct {
FResult string `json:"result"`
FReturn int `json:"return"`
}
const (
tgBytesInNum = uint64(0xABCDEF0123456789)
tcJSON = `{"result":"hello","return":5}`
)
var (
tgNumInBytes = []byte{0, 1, 2, 3, 4, 5, 6, 7, 255, 254, 253, 252, 251, 250, 128, 127, 126, 125}
tgMessage = tsMessage{"hello", 5}
)
func TestHex(t *testing.T) {
data := HexEncode(tgNumInBytes)
if !bytes.Equal(tgNumInBytes, HexDecode(data)) {
t.Error("bytes not equals")
}
}
func TestBytes(t *testing.T) {
bnum := Uint64ToBytes(tgBytesInNum)
if tgBytesInNum != BytesToUint64(bnum) {
t.Error("numbers not equals")
}
}
func TestSerialize(t *testing.T) {
if string(Serialize(tgMessage)) != tcJSON {
t.Error("serialize string is invalid")
}
res := new(tsMessage)
err := Deserialize([]byte(tcJSON), res)
if err != nil {
t.Error("deserialize failed")
}
if res.FResult != "hello" || res.FReturn != 5 {
t.Error("fields not equals")
}
}
